repo.or.cz
/
pwmd.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
Send the LOCKED status message once per second (rather than a half
2007-12-14
Ben
K
ibbey
Make sure
cl
i
e
nt->pinentry->filename i
s
set in s
a
v
e
_command
.
.
.
commit
|
commitdiff
|
tree
2007-12-14
Ben Kibbey
Allow empt
y
passwords
.
Remove
s
EPWMD_KEY
.
commit
|
commitdiff
|
tree
2007-12-14
Ben Kibbey
Don't call assuan_p
r
ocess_don
e
()
in clien
t
_thread(
.
.
.
commit
|
commitdiff
|
tree
2007-12-14
Ben Ki
b
bey
Retry pine
n
try if EPW
M
D_KEY was retur
n
ed (empty key)
.
commit
|
commitdiff
|
tree
2007-12-13
Ben Kibbey
When using pinen
t
ry to r
e
trieve a
key with
t
he SAVE
.
.
.
commit
|
commitdiff
|
tree
2007-12-13
B
e
n
Kibb
e
y
Be
t
te
r
DESC strings when using the OPEN a
n
d SAVE comm
a
nds
.
.
.
commit
|
commitdiff
|
tree
2007-12-13
Be
n
Kibbey
Return
ASSUAN_Invali
d
_
Value if no DISP
L
AY and TTYTYPE
.
.
.
commit
|
commitdiff
|
tree
2007-12-13
Ben Kibbey
Return ASSUAN_
I
nvalid_V
a
lue if no TT
Y
NAME or
D
ISPLAY
.
.
.
commit
|
commitdiff
|
tree
2007-12-13
Ben
Kibbey
Fixed DIS
P
L
AY being un
s
e
t
but a set
t
ing in
pine
n
tr
y
.
.
.
commit
|
commitdiff
|
tree
2007-12-13
Ben Kibbey
Prefix
each lo
g
mes
s
age with PTH_ATTR_NAME
.
This is
.
.
.
commit
|
commitdiff
|
tree
2007-12-12
Ben Kibbey
Look for ~/
.
p
wmd/pinentry
.
c
onf rat
h
e
r
th
a
n
~
/
.
pwm
d
.
.
.
commit
|
commitdiff
|
tree
2007-12-12
Ben Kibbey
A
dded a new
OPTIO
N
"CLIENT"
.
ATM i
t
only
c
ontains one
.
.
.
commit
|
commitdiff
|
tree
2007-12-12
B
en
Kibbey
W
h
en the pwmd client process does with SIGTE
R
M, set
.
.
.
commit
|
commitdiff
|
tree
2007-12-11
Ben Kibb
e
y
Ad
d
e
d
~
/
.
p
wmd/env support like libpwm
d
h
as
.
I
t contain
s
.
.
.
commit
|
commitdiff
|
tree
2007-12-11
Ben Kibbey
Updated docs
.
commit
|
commitdiff
|
tree
2007-12-11
Ben K
i
bb
e
y
Don't
u
nlock_
f
i
le_mutex() until
p
i
nentry is finish
e
d
.
commit
|
commitdiff
|
tree
2007-12-11
B
e
n
Ki
b
b
ey
When the "i
t
erations" configuration paramete
r
is set
.
.
.
commit
|
commitdiff
|
tree
2007-12-11
Ben
Kibb
e
y
Ad
d
ed configuration par
a
meter "enable
_
pin
e
ntry
"
and
.
.
.
commit
|
commitdiff
|
tree
2007-12-11
Ben
K
ibb
e
y
Fixed OPTION TI
M
EO
U
T
=N
.
The
p
inentry
p
ro
c
e
s
s will termin
a
t
e
.
.
.
commit
|
commitdiff
|
tree
2007-12-10
B
e
n Kib
b
ey
Free
c
l
ient
d
ata
in the
c
hild process
.
It
'
s duplicated
.
.
.
commit
|
commitdiff
|
tree
2007-12-10
B
e
n Ki
b
bey
H
ave open_co
m
mand()
f
a
il if pine
n
try
_
fork() fa
i
ls for
.
.
.
commit
|
commitdiff
|
tree
2007-12-10
Ben Kibbey
Fixed pine
n
t
r
y with the SAVE command
.
Us
e
a callback
.
.
.
commit
|
commitdiff
|
tree
2007-12-10
B
en
K
ibbe
y
Use pth_
w
rite()
i
n pinentry_fork()
.
commit
|
commitdiff
|
tree
2007-12-10
B
e
n Kibbey
Added OPTION command paramet
e
r
s
:
TT
Y
NAME, TTYTYPE,
.
.
.
commit
|
commitdiff
|
tree
2007-12-09
B
e
n Kib
b
e
y
Forgot to add
a
s
su
a
n-errors
.
h
.
Fix
e
d
.
commit
|
commitdiff
|
tree
2007-12-09
Be
n
Kibbey
Use
p
th_
f
ork(
)
.
commit
|
commitdiff
|
tree
2007-12-09
Ben
Kibbey
U
se lib
a
ssuan
e
rror codes when communicating with
pin
e
ntry
.
.
.
commit
|
commitdiff
|
tree
2007-12-09
B
en Ki
b
bey
Launch
i
ng pin
e
n
t
ry now works
.
commit
|
commitdiff
|
tree
2007-12-09
Ben Kibbe
y
Beginning
s
of pi
n
entry
s
upport in pwmd
.
This will remove
.
.
.
commit
|
commitdiff
|
tree
2007-12-07
Ben Kibbey
Fix
e
d
the REALPATH command sh
o
wing
t
oo many li
t
er
a
l
.
.
.
commit
|
commitdiff
|
tree
2007-12-07
Ben Ki
b
bey
Fixed cr
e
a
ting an empty account
with an invalid
name
.
commit
|
commitdiff
|
tree
2007-12-07
Ben K
i
bbey
When
c
reating elem
e
nt with
the target at
t
ri
b
ute,
trim
.
.
.
commit
|
commitdiff
|
tree
2007-12-07
Ben Kibbey
D
o
n't create any elements o
f
a
n
e
leme
n
t
path
t
hat contains an
commit
|
commitdiff
|
tree
2007-12-06
Ben K
i
bbey
An
o
t
h
er INQUIRE
f
ix for
t
h
e
ST
O
RE command
.
This
is
.
.
.
commit
|
commitdiff
|
tree
2007-11-28
Ben Kibbe
y
Inc
l
ude the th
r
ead id in the clie
n
t
(
dis)con
n
ect lo
g
.
.
.
commit
|
commitdiff
|
tree
2007-11-26
Ben Kibbe
y
Added /usr
/
local/share/aclocal
to the list of m4 l
o
cat
i
ons
.
commit
|
commitdiff
|
tree
2007-11-26
Be
n
Kibbe
y
Use AC_G
N
U_SOURC
E
to def
i
n
e _GNU_SOURC
E
.
commit
|
commitdiff
|
tree
2007-11-24
Ben Kibbe
y
Updated REA
D
ME and
NEWS
.
commit
|
commitdiff
|
tree
2007-11-24
Ben Kibbey
Regenerat
e
d po/
p
wmd
.
pot
.
commit
|
commitdiff
|
tree
2007-11-24
B
en Kibbey
Req
u
ire libpth2
.
commit
|
commitdiff
|
tree
2007-11-24
B
en Kibbey
Fixed increment
i
ng
the fi
l
e mutex refcount
.
commit
|
commitdiff
|
tree
2007-11-24
Ben Kibbey
Fix
e
d
s
e
n
d
ing CACHE s
t
atus messages
.
commit
|
commitdiff
|
tree
2007-11-24
Ben
Kibbe
y
Ignor
e
SIGP
I
P
E complete
l
y (SIG_IGN)
.
commit
|
commitdiff
|
tree
2007-11-24
Ben Ki
b
b
ey
Each cache s
l
ot n
o
w contains a mutex
.
Th
i
s mute
x
is
.
.
.
commit
|
commitdiff
|
tree
2007-11-23
Be
n
Kibbey
Assuan now retur
n
s an error code from the inqu
i
re callb
a
ck
.
.
.
commit
|
commitdiff
|
tree
2007-11-23
B
en Kibbey
Anoth
e
r
keepalive_thread() fix
.
Don't
exi
t
the thread
.
.
.
commit
|
commitdiff
|
tree
2007-11-23
Ben Kibbey
Log
mlock() failures rather tha
n
printing
t
o std
e
rr
.
commit
|
commitdiff
|
tree
2007-11-23
Ben
K
ibbe
y
Fixed kee
p
alive_t
h
re
a
d() to check
t
h
e "keepalive
"
confi
g
uratio
n
commit
|
commitdiff
|
tree
2007-11-22
Ben Kibbey
A co
u
ple UTF8
fixes
.
Don't calculat
e
bytes as characte
r
s
.
commit
|
commitdiff
|
tree
2007-11-22
Ben Kibbey
F
ixed some n
o
n-th
r
ead-
s
a
fe variables
.
commit
|
commitdiff
|
tree
2007-11-22
Ben Kibbey
Signal c
l
e
a
nups
.
commit
|
commitdiff
|
tree
2007-11-21
B
e
n Kibbe
y
Append the username to the init log message
.
Usefu
l
.
.
.
commit
|
commitdiff
|
tree
2007-11-21
Ben Kibbey
Fixe
d
c
a
t
c
hing SIGABRT
.
commit
|
commitdiff
|
tree
2007-11-21
Ben Kibbey
Fixed settin
g
initi
a
l
thread attribu
t
es
f
or th
e
socket
.
.
.
commit
|
commitdiff
|
tree
2007-11-21
Ben Kibbey
If there
'
s an
error whil
e
sending the
K
EEPAL
I
V
E
status
.
.
.
commit
|
commitdiff
|
tree
2007-11-21
Ben K
i
bbey
Added co
n
f
iguration parameter "k
e
ep
a
live"
.
This
s
pecifies the
commit
|
commitdiff
|
tree
2007-11-20
Ben Kibb
e
y
Fixed che
c
kin
g
for setrlimit() an
d
m
lockall() which
.
.
.
commit
|
commitdiff
|
tree
2007-11-19
Ben Kibbey
Ignor
e
SIGPI
P
E i
n
all
t
hread
s
.
It was being caught
.
.
.
commit
|
commitdiff
|
tree
2007-11-19
B
e
n K
i
bbey
Added R
E
SET com
m
and handling
.
It'll free all
t
he resources
.
.
.
commit
|
commitdiff
|
tree
2007-11-19
B
e
n Kibbey
Save the
error from sto
r
e_com
m
and_fi
n
alize()
s
o
t
h
ose
.
.
.
commit
|
commitdiff
|
tree
2007-11-17
Ben Kibbey
Updat
e
d to work with
libassuan 1
.
0
.
4 (STO
R
E command)
.
commit
|
commitdiff
|
tree
2007-11-17
Ben Kibbey
R
equire libas
s
ua
1
.
0
.
4 which fixes some important bugs
.
.
.
commit
|
commitdiff
|
tree
2007-11-16
Be
n
Kibbey
Log which signal was caug
h
t like befo
r
e
.
commit
|
commitdiff
|
tree
2007-11-16
Ben Kibbe
y
Updated COMMANDS and NEW
S
.
commit
|
commitdiff
|
tree
2007-11-16
Ben Ki
b
bey
S
a
t
i
sfy autoscan
.
commit
|
commitdiff
|
tree
2007-11-15
Ben K
i
bbey
Added
a
'configure'
m
essage a
b
out zlib versio
n
.
commit
|
commitdiff
|
tree
2007-11-15
Ben Kibbey
Fixed setrlimit
(
) and core dum
p
s
.
I
t
w
a
s disa
b
led for
.
.
.
commit
|
commitdiff
|
tree
2007-11-14
Be
n
Kibbey
Fixed creating new account names
will inv
a
lid characters
.
.
.
commit
|
commitdiff
|
tree
2007-11-14
Be
n
Kibb
e
y
Fixed the S
T
ORE
command
.
Don't call assuan_pr
o
cess_
d
o
n
e
.
.
.
commit
|
commitdiff
|
tree
2007-11-13
Ben Kibbey
Remo
v
ed aci
n
clude
.
m4
.
commit
|
commitdiff
|
tree
2007-11-12
Ben K
i
bbey
Regenera
t
e
d
po/pwm
d
.
po
t
commit
|
commitdiff
|
tree
2007-11-12
Ben K
i
bbey
Updated NEWS, README and the Debian package description
.
.
.
commit
|
commitdiff
|
tree
2007-11-12
B
en Kib
b
ey
Fi
x
e
d logging to syslog
w
hen
d
aemo
n
ized and
e
na
b
l
e
_logging
.
.
.
commit
|
commitdiff
|
tree
2007-11-12
Ben Ki
b
bey
Rena
m
e
d
shm_
d
ata to key
_
cache
.
commit
|
commitdiff
|
tree
2007-11-12
Ben Ki
b
bey
Reuse gp
g
-error error codes more
o
f
t
en
.
commit
|
commitdiff
|
tree
2007-11-12
Ben
Ki
b
be
y
U
pdated Debian package descri
p
tion
.
commit
|
commitdiff
|
tree
2007-11-12
Ben Kibbe
y
Fixed
sendi
n
g multiple CACHE
st
a
tus messages to clients
.
.
.
commit
|
commitdiff
|
tree
2007-11-11
B
e
n
K
ibbey
When the time
r
expi
r
e
s
and a new thread is spawn
e
d
.
.
.
commit
|
commitdiff
|
tree
2007-11-11
Ben Kibb
e
y
No
l
onger us
e
a pth_rwloc
k
_t b
u
t a
pth_mutex_t
.
commit
|
commitdiff
|
tree
2007-11-11
B
e
n
K
i
b
bey
Add
e
d conf
i
gurati
o
n paramete
r
"
syslog" to enab
l
e log
g
ing
.
.
.
commit
|
commitdiff
|
tree
2007-11-11
Ben Kibbe
y
No need to
set the socket fd to
n
o
n
-blocking
b
ec
a
u
se
.
.
.
commit
|
commitdiff
|
tree
2007-11-11
Ben Kibbey
Set
quit=1 i
n
socket_thre
a
d() in case pth_accept(
)
.
.
.
commit
|
commitdiff
|
tree
2007-11-11
Ben
Kibbey
Th
r
e
a
d
a
ttributes are
c
o
p
i
ed
i
n
pt
h
_
spawn() s
o
it
'
s
.
.
.
commit
|
commitdiff
|
tree
2007-11-11
Ben Kibbey
I
f
assuan_inq
u
i
r
e_ex
t
() fails, retu
r
n send_error()
.
.
.
commit
|
commitdiff
|
tree
2007-11-11
Ben K
i
b
b
ey
A
couple cleanups
.
commit
|
commitdiff
|
tree
2007-11-10
B
e
n Kibbey
Fi
x
ed assuan_process_ne
x
t() reading
a not ready
f
ile
.
.
.
commit
|
commitdiff
|
tree
2007-11-10
Ben Kibbe
y
Ported to libPth
.
T
his r
e
mo
v
es the --disabl
e
-
l
ocki
n
g
.
.
.
commit
|
commitdiff
|
tree
2007-10-25
Ben Kibbey
Version 1
.
3
.
commit
|
commitdiff
|
tree
2007-10-25
Ben Kibbe
y
Non Linux 2
.
6
syst
e
ms need to specify
--dis
a
ble-locking
.
.
.
commit
|
commitdiff
|
tree
2007-10-24
B
en Kibbe
y
Make the pthread_mutex_t
configur
e
test
f
ail on gcc
.
.
.
commit
|
commitdiff
|
tree
2007-10-23
Ben Kib
b
ey
Updated README
.
commit
|
commitdiff
|
tree
2007-10-23
Ben Kib
b
ey
Updated
N
EWS
.
commit
|
commitdiff
|
tree
2007-10-23
Ben Kibbey
Added
c
o
n
figuration
parame
t
er -
-
disable-locking
for
.
.
.
commit
|
commitdiff
|
tree
2007-10-21
Ben Kibbey
Ad
d
ed co
n
f
iguration p
a
rameter "soc
k
e
t_perms"
.
This
.
.
.
commit
|
commitdiff
|
tree
2007-10-21
Ben K
i
bbey
After s
a
vi
n
g
the temporary
file and renamin
g
it to
.
.
.
commit
|
commitdiff
|
tree
2007-10-19
B
en Kibbey
Call setsi
d
(
) after fork() when
running in the
b
ackgr
o
und
.
commit
|
commitdiff
|
tree
2007-10-17
Ben Ki
b
b
e
y
Show the functio
n
w
hich
called
M
UTEX
_
LOCK in th
e
log
.
.
.
commit
|
commitdiff
|
tree
2007-10-17
Ben Kibbey
C
all fsync() a
f
ter write() in save_
c
ommand() to
m
ake
.
.
.
commit
|
commitdiff
|
tree
2007-10-16
Be
n
Kibbey
Removed EP
W
MD_FILE_NOT_FOUND
.
commit
|
commitdiff
|
tree
2007-10-14
Ben
K
ibbey
Make
sur
e
the
data f
i
le is i
n
tact if the
process is
.
.
.
commit
|
commitdiff
|
tree
next